.makefile

Makefile Build Script

Детали файлового расширения

5
Поиски
Программирование

Что такое файл .makefile?

A Makefile is a text file used by the 'make' utility (and similar build automation tools) to control the compilation and building of software projects. It contains a set of rules that define dependencies between source files and the commands required to transform those source files into executable programs or libraries. Each rule typically consists of a target (the file to be built), a list of prerequisites (dependencies), and the recipe (shell commands) needed to create the target if any prerequisite is newer than the target itself. Makefiles are crucial in C/C++ development and many other compiled languages for managing complex build processes, ensuring that only necessary recompilations occur, which saves significant time during development cycles. They allow developers to define custom build steps, clean up generated files, and automate deployment procedures. The syntax is highly specific, relying on tabs (not spaces) to indent recipe lines, which is a common source of errors for newcomers to the tool.

Совместимость программного обеспечения

Programs that can open and work with .makefile files

Windows

Совместимые приложения

GNU Make (via MinGW or Cygwin)
Compatible
NMake
Compatible
Visual Studio Build Tools
Compatible

macOS

Совместимые приложения

GNU Make (usually pre-installed via Xcode Command Line Tools)
Compatible

Linux

Совместимые приложения

GNU Make (standard utility)
Compatible

Мобильные

Мобильные приложения

Termux (Android)
Compatible
iSH Shell (iOS)
Compatible

Альтернативные файловые форматы

Похожие форматы, которые вы можете рассмотреть

Alternative format for .makefile files
Alternative format for .makefile files
Alternative format for .makefile files
Alternative format for .makefile files

Часто задаваемые вопросы

О файлах .makefile

Чтобы открыть файл .makefile, вам нужно совместимое программное обеспечение. Вот несколько вариантов:

  • GNU Make (via MinGW or Cygwin)
  • NMake
  • GNU Make (usually pre-installed via Xcode Command Line Tools)
  • GNU Make (standard utility)
  • Termux (Android)

Ознакомьтесь с разделом "Совместимость программного обеспечения" выше для полного списка программ, которые могут открывать файлы .makefile на различных операционных системах.

Чтобы конвертировать файл .makefile в другой формат, вы можете:

  1. Используйте совместимое программное обеспечение Многие программы, которые открывают файлы .makefile, также позволяют сохранять или экспортировать их в различные форматы. Например, вы можете попробовать использовать GNU Make (via MinGW or Cygwin) , GNU Make (usually pre-installed via Xcode Command Line Tools). ...
  2. Попробуйте онлайн-службы конверсии: Веб-сайты вроде Zamzar, CloudConvert или Online-Convert позволяют конвертировать между различными форматами без установки программного обеспечения.
  3. Конвертировать в рекомендуемые альтернативы: Для файлов .makefile рассмотрите возможность конверсии в .CMakeLists.txt, .Rakefile, .Gruntfile.js которые могут лучше поддерживаться различными приложениями.
  4. Специализированные инструменты конверсии: Поищите "конвертер .makefile" для поиска инструментов, специально предназначенных для этого типа файлов.

Примечание: Конверсия файлов может привести к потере форматирования, качества или функциональности в зависимости от совместимости форматов.

Если у вас возникают проблемы с открытием файла .makefile, попробуйте эти шаги по устранению неполадок:

  1. Убедитесь, что файловое расширение правильное: Иногда файлы названы неправильно. Убедитесь, что файл действительно является файлом .makefile.
  2. Обновите ваше программное обеспечение: Убедитесь, что вы используете последнюю версию выбранной программы.
  3. Попробуйте альтернативное программное обеспечение: Если одна программа не работает, попробуйте другую из нашего списка совместимости.
  4. Проверьте на повреждение файла: Файл может быть поврежден. Попробуйте получить новую копию, если возможно.
  5. Поищите конвертеры файлов: Конверсия в более распространенный формат может помочь.

Как и любой тип файлов, файлы .makefile могут быть безопасными или потенциально рискованными в зависимости от их источника:

  • Из надежных источников: Файлы с известных веб-сайтов, от коллег или друзей обычно безопасны.
  • Из неизвестных источников: Будьте осторожны с файлами с неизвестных веб-сайтов или из электронной почты.

Рекомендации по безопасности:

  • Всегда сканируйте файлы антивирусом перед открытием
  • Поддерживайте вашу операционную систему и приложения в актуальном состоянии.
  • Будьте особенно осторожны с исполняемыми типами файлов

Общие проблемы с файлами .makefile включают:

  • Проблемы совместимости: Старые или новые версии программного обеспечения могут не полностью поддерживать некоторые файлы .makefile
  • Отсутствующие компоненты: Шрифты, медиа или другие компоненты могут не передаваться должным образом между системами.
  • Повреждение файла: Неполные загрузки или ошибки передачи могут повредить файлы.
  • Вариации формата: Различное программное обеспечение может реализовывать формат .makefile немного по-разному.

Если у вас возникли проблемы с конкретным файлом .makefile, вам может потребоваться:

  • Попробовать открыть его в другом программном обеспечении.
  • Попросить создателя файла сохранить его в другом формате
  • Найти исправления или обновления для конкретного программного обеспечения.

Чат с AI о файлах .makefile

💡 Предлагаемые вопросы